Job purpose

We are se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Quality Assurance and Food Safety Supervisor to join our team. The successful candidate will be responsible for overseeing all aspects of quality assurance and food safety programs for Barcel USA Popcornopolis, 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ements and industry standards.

Duties and responsibilities

Promote a Quality Culture across the Organization. Implement and maintain the Global Quality and Food Safety Standard in USA Barcel Operations to include but not limited to HACCP, HARPC, GMPs, Sanitation, Pest Control, Microbiology, Quality Control, Quality in Design, Laboratory, Customer Complains, etc. Achieve Quality scorecard metrics and operational targets, corrective actions and lead a continuous improvement process. Maintain and supervise Quality and Food Safety program in the supply chain through internal and external audits, verification, and validation. Maintain the external quality certification defined by the Organization such as SQF and required by clients. Interface with Marketing, Purchasing, Manufacturing Engineering, R&D, Production, and Suppliers on quality related issues affecting products or service. Develop and implement quality assurance policies and procedures to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ements and industry standards. Conduct regular audits to identify areas for improvement and implement corrective actions. Coordinate with production, procurement, and other departments to ensure quality and food safety goals are met. Manage documentation related to quality and food safety programs, including maintaining records and preparing reports. Provide training and support to employees on quality assurance and food safety procedures. Stay current with developments in food safety regulations and industry trends.
